A committee has recommended that Franklin County voters decide on implementing a cigarette tax to fund arts and cultural programs, while also serving as a public health measure to reduce smoking. The proposal follows similar successful initiatives in nearby areas and aims to address ongoing arts funding challenges and the health impact of tobacco addiction, which causes over 20,000 deaths annually in Ohio. The tax would not only support local arts but also encourage smoking cessation, potentially saving lives and reducing societal costs. The county commissioners are being asked to allow voters to make this decision, with no obligation for endorsement or campaigning.
